                Yes, Horrible Histories is hilarious! Okay, Liberty’s Kids is an animated Cartoon all about the American Revolution. The entire series is on Youtube, and it goes all the way from the Boston Tea Party all the way to the end of the war and even a little afterwards when George Washington became President. I love the entire series itself, the characters, both Fictitious and Historical (except Benedict Arnold, but does he really count? XD), and all in all it’s a great show. There’s nothing bad in it, and though it may not be a strictly speaking Christian show, it’s also not secular in any way. 🙂 It’s just a wonderful show.
